"So here mdpi version of lg ui 3.0 launcher,taken from LG Optimus L5.
Version (v3.0.034),so if someone found updated one(L5) i can edit it.

Launcher and widget for MDPI.
Install as System app if not widgets Will crash

---
Installation guide:
1. Push the .apk to system/app
2. Fix permissions (rw-r--r--)
3. Reboot your device

If after reboot it constant FC
4. Go to system/app and install it from system/app
5. Then delete apk from system/app
6. Reboot

---
Theme LGicons. (If u want LG system icons)
L5/L7 Launcher doesnt have themes options like 4x HD,so you cant change icons.
1. Install apk
2. Choose theme from theme chooser
---
Weather widget.
Widget its from LG L7 (because L5 one doesnt have animations).
1. Push the .apk to system/app
2. Fix permissions (rw-r--r--)
3. Reboot your device
